By Dennis Dodd, CBS Sports: By fortune, happenstance or coaching skill, the Pac-12 has cornered the market on transfer quarterbacks.
The season opened with nine of the conference’s 12 starting quarterbacks not initially signing with their respective schools. That 75% mark leads the Power Five.
